Smart Grid Vision
To digitize a largely passive network into a two
-
way,
interactive information highway to support metering and grid
monitoring and control, from demand management to “self
-
healing” circuits.
–
Grid intelligence (collecting and analyzing data about grid
activities and behaviors) and the ability to act in real
-
time
are the defining capabilities.
–
Smart Grid involves a large
-
scale investment in T&D
infrastructure aimed at enabling, and improving, advanced
metering, demand response, asset management, and
system reliability.

Meter Data Management (MDM)
–
Why it is critical for Smart Grid
•
New meter technologies capture significantly more data. Utilities need a central
repository for this data.
•
MDM is the foundation on which many AMI and Smart Grid programs will be built,
both as a technical prerequisite and as a foundation for improved business value.
•
While meter data was once viewed as simply an input to the billing process, its
strategic business value has grown considerably.
•
It provides the data required for regulatory reporting compliance as well as key
business metrics.
•
MDM is a central component to enabling and managing security and information
protection

Grid operations have historically been limited by unidirectional communication devices and a high degree of
manual involvement. Outage management is typically a reactive process based on trouble calls. A “Smart”
grid with numerous data collection and control points will provide the data to enable advanced distribution
and power management capabilities.
